Description Brad Hards 2006-04-09 07:51:05 UTC
Description of problem: 
opensc was recently split up into a number of components. Some of the add-ons 
(such as the pkcs11 engine for openssl, and a library that it depends on) do 
not appear to be packaged.

Comment 1 Ville Skyttä 2006-04-09 08:49:09 UTC
As the addons are really separate upstream projects nowadays, bundling them in
the opensc package would not be a good idea.  Instead, interested parties (for
example you) can submit packages and volunteer to maintain them, see the
developers section at http://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Extras

I'm not currently personally interested in these addons, but I added the
engine_pkcs11 and libp11 requests to http://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Extras/WishList 

pam_pkcs11 is already under review, waiting for a new upstream version and
packager activity in bug 165899
